6-Day Berlin Itinerary - City Experiences

Wednesday September 13: Exploring Historic Berlin

Start your morning at the iconic Brandenburg Gate, a symbol of German unity. Marvel at its neoclassical design and take memorable photos. In the afternoon, visit the Berlin Wall Memorial to learn about the city's divided past. In the evening, take a leisurely stroll along Unter den Linden boulevard, lined with historic buildings.

  • Brandenburg Gate: Free, All day
  • Berlin Wall Memorial: Free, All day

Thursday September 14: Art and Culture Extravaganza

Spend your morning exploring Museum Island, home to several world-renowned museums. Visit the Pergamon Museum, known for its impressive ancient artifacts. In the afternoon, immerse yourself in modern art at the Hamburger Bahnhof museum. In the evening, enjoy a classical music performance at the Berlin Philharmonic.

  • Pergamon Museum: €12, 2-3 hours
  • Hamburger Bahnhof museum: €14, 2-3 hours
  • Berlin Philharmonic: €30-100, Evening concert

Friday September 15: Discovering Berlin's Alternative Scene

Start your morning in the vibrant neighborhood of Kreuzberg. Visit the East Side Gallery, a famous open-air gallery showcasing murals on the remaining sections of the Berlin Wall. In the afternoon, explore the trendy boutiques and street art in Friedrichshain. In the evening, experience Berlin's buzzing nightlife at a local club.

  • East Side Gallery: Free, All day
  • Friedrichshain: Free, All day
  • Local club: Varies, Evening

Saturday September 16: Green Spaces and Historical Gems

Start your morning at Tiergarten, Berlin's largest park. Enjoy a peaceful walk or rent a bike to explore its vast greenery. In the afternoon, visit the Charlottenburg Palace, a stunning baroque palace with beautiful gardens. In the evening, take a boat tour along the River Spree to admire the city's landmarks.

  • Tiergarten: Free, All day
  • Charlottenburg Palace: €10-17, 2-3 hours
  • River Spree boat tour: €15-25, Evening tour

Sunday September 17: Modern Architecture and Shopping

Start your morning at Potsdamer Platz, a vibrant square known for its modern architecture. Visit the Sony Center and enjoy the futuristic atmosphere. In the afternoon, explore the upscale shops on Kurfürstendamm, Berlin's premier shopping street. In the evening, indulge in delicious local cuisine at a nearby restaurant.

  • Potsdamer Platz: Free, All day
  • Kurfürstendamm: Free, All day
  • Local restaurant: Varies, Evening

Monday September 18: Historical Museums and Memorial Sites

Start your morning at the Jewish Museum Berlin, dedicated to the history and culture of German Jews. In the afternoon, visit the Topography of Terror, an open-air exhibition on the site of Gestapo and SS headquarters. In the evening, pay your respects at the Memorial to the Murdered Jews of Europe.

  • Jewish Museum Berlin: €8-15, 2-3 hours
  • Topography of Terror: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Memorial to the Murdered Jews of Europe: Free, All day

Additional attractions to consider are the Berlin Cathedral, Checkpoint Charlie, and the Berlin TV Tower. For day trips, you can visit Potsdam, home to Sanssouci Palace, or take a short train ride to the charming town of Dresden. To save money, consider purchasing a Berlin WelcomeCard for unlimited public transportation and discounts at various attractions.
